SpletThis cycle repeats 25 25 - 35 35 times in a typical PCR reaction, which generally takes 2 2 - 4 4 hours, depending on the length of the DNA region being copied. If the reaction is efficient (works well), the target region can go from just one or a few copies to billions. Splet27. apr. 2024 · In practical terms, the limit of detection (LOD) for an RT-PCR test tells you the minimum amount of RNA that the test will detect 95 out of 100 times. If the limit of detection (LOD) for a test is too high, patients who are infected with SARS-CoV-2 may not test positive, leading to a high rate of false-negative results. sheran hotel https://euromondosrl.com
